Structure and Mechanism of Action of Peptides
Forming amino acid chains
Peptide molecules are formed when amino acids link tightly together via peptide bonds, creating a specific chain. Depending on the number of amino acids, peptides can be referred to as dipeptides (2 amino acids), tripeptides (3 amino acids), oligopeptides (2-20 amino acids), or polypeptides (more than 20 amino acids).
Biochemical roles
These amino acid chains can combine to form specific proteins. In the body's environment, they act as "signaling molecules," prompting cells to perform their correct functions, typically the process of collagen synthesis. When skin is damaged or shows signs of aging, peptides send signals to cells to increase protein production, helping to restore and regenerate the skin.
The uses of peptides for the skin
Peptides offer many benefits for the skin, becoming an indispensable ingredient in many modern skincare products.
Promotes collagen and elastin formation
Peptides encourage skin cells to produce collagen and elastin, two proteins that are essential for maintaining firm, elastic, and healthy skin. Collagen accounts for approximately 75-80% of the skin's structure, while elastin helps the skin recover after stretching. As collagen and elastin levels gradually decrease with age, wrinkles and sagging skin appear. Supplementing with peptides helps compensate for this deficiency, keeping the skin smooth and firm.
Anti-aging
By actively supporting collagen production, peptides help slow down the natural skin aging process, effectively reduce the appearance of fine lines, and give the skin a more youthful look. Research shows that using peptide-containing products for 8-12 weeks can reduce wrinkle depth by up to 20-30%. Improve skin texture
Peptides play an important role in maintaining the overall structure of the skin, helping the skin become smoother and better hydrated. They help strengthen the skin's protective barrier, reduce transepidermal water loss, thereby effectively moisturizing the skin. Well-hydrated skin is less prone to irritation and dryness.
Common Types of Peptides
There are many different forms of peptides, each taking on distinct functions in skin care.
Neurotransmitter inhibitory peptide
It has the effect of reducing muscle contractions, thereby softening dynamic wrinkles on the skin's surface. This type of peptide works similarly to botox but at a milder level, helping to relax facial muscles and blur expression lines such as forehead wrinkles and crow's feet. Acetyl Hexapeptide-8 is a typical example of this type of peptide, often found in anti-aging serums and creams.
Signaling peptide
It performs the function of stimulating collagen and elastin production, thereby slowing down the skin aging process. This is the most common type of peptide, which works by "ordering" skin cells to increase the production of structural proteins. Palmitoyl Pentapeptide-4 (Matrixyl) is one of the most widely researched and proven signal peptides effective in stimulating collagen production.
Transport peptide
Provides essential minerals for collagen production and other trace elements, helping skin maintain health from deep within. Copper peptides are a prime example. Copper is an important mineral for the synthesis of collagen and elastin, and also has anti-inflammatory and antioxidant properties. Enzyme Inhibitory Peptides
Preventing the body's natural collagen breakdown, sustainably supporting the maintenance of skin structure. Enzymes like metalloproteinases (MMPs) can break down collagen and elastin, accelerating the aging process. Enzyme-inhibiting peptides help block the activity of these enzymes, protecting skin structure from damage.
How to supplement peptides effectively
To achieve optimal results, peptides should be combined with other moisturizing active ingredients such as Hyaluronic Acid and Glycerin to enhance their moisturizing and absorption capabilities. When choosing products, look for ones with appropriate peptide concentrations, often clearly stated on the packaging. Additionally, consistent and persistent use is crucial to see noticeable improvements in the skin.
